Between 1992 and 2000, Scotty Baesler ran in 5 elections across 2 offices (U.S. House and U.S. Senate), winning 3 and losing 2. Baesler's biggest single-election total was 563,051 votes, in the 1998 U.S. Senate election in Kentucky. Baesler's closest win came in the 1994 U.S. House election in Kentucky's District 6, decided by 21,053 votes.
